Overview

The Hawk is a cathedral raised-panel cabinet door. A peaked double-curve crown rises over the raised center panel, a classic profile for traditional and Victorian kitchens. It is 2 inches on the stiles and bottom rail, 4 inches at the largest point of the arch, and 2 inches at the smallest point at the top of the arch. Measurements are taken from the backside!

A 1/4" is added to all framing measurements if you select a Glass-Ready or a French Lite door.

Design details

The cathedral crown gives the Hawk a defined top and bottom and makes it a natural for upper cabinets, where the arch is at eye level. Slim 2-inch stiles and rails hold traditional proportions even on small doors. It pairs with square-framed raised-panel doors below for a classic upper-and-lower arrangement.

Wood species & finishes

Raised-panel bevels catch light and emphasize grain, so species choice shapes the door's character. Choose from 33 species and cuts, from even-toned Maple and Alder through Rustic Knotty grades, quarter-sawn Oak, and Walnut. Painted kitchens can specify the MDF panel with maple paint-grade frame or full maple paint-grade. Every Hawk is made to order in your exact dimensions to fit your existing cabinets.
